Reading the Bible can be a profound and fulfilling experience, but it can also seem daunting at times. Here are some practical tips to help you enjoy and make the most of your Bible reading:

1. Find the Right Translation: Choose a Bible translation that you find readable and engaging. Some translations are more literal, while others are more dynamic or paraphrased. Select one that resonates with you and enhances your understanding.

2. Set Aside Time: Establish a regular time each day for Bible reading. Whether it’s in the morning, during lunch, or before bed, consistency helps build a habit and makes your reading more meaningful.

3. Create a Comfortable Space: Find a quiet, comfortable place where you can read and reflect without distractions. A cozy chair or a special spot in your home can make the experience more enjoyable.

4. Start with Prayer: Begin your reading with a short prayer asking for understanding and guidance. Invite the Holy Spirit to help you grasp the meaning of the Scriptures and apply them to your life.
